Deciding on a networking system can be difficult for small businesses. A traditional landline system often comes with considerable monthly costs and limited scalability. However, IP PBX systems are rising in popularity as a budget-friendly alternative. These systems utilize your existing internet connection to handle calls, potentially leading to significant savings on trunk charges and maintenance expenses.
When considering the cost of an IP PBX system for your small business, it's essential to consider several elements. The initial investment will vary depending on the size of your system and the functions you require.
- Recurring service fees are another important consideration. Some providers offer structured pricing, while others base costs on factors such as the number of users and call volume.
- Devices costs should also be included.
- Supplementary features, like voicemail, call forwarding, and video conferencing, may generate further expenses.
By meticulously evaluating these costs, small businesses can make an informed selection about whether an IP PBX system is the right solution for their needs and capital allocation.

Comparing IP PBX Solutions Grandstream vs Cisco
When selecting an IP PBX system for your organization, two prominent options stand out: Grandstream and Cisco. Both offer robust platforms with a wide range of functionalities. However, their approaches and target audiences differ significantly.
- Grandstream is renowned for its affordable IP PBX solutions, often favored by medium businesses due to their ease of installation and user-friendliness.
- Cisco, Cisco is a leading giant in the networking industry, known for its enterprise-grade IP PBX solutions that cater to large businesses with complex needs.
Finally, the best IP PBX system for you depends on your specific requirements, budget, and technical knowledge.
Opting for the Right IP PBX: Factors to Consider
Embarking on the journey of selecting a suitable IP PBX solution can feel overwhelming. With a plethora of options available, it's essential to carefully analyze your specific needs and requirements before making a choice. To ensure you select the right IP PBX, consider several key aspects.
- Your existing communication requirements: Analyze your current call volume, capabilities required, and any future growth expectations.
- Flexibility: Consider how easily the IP PBX can adjust to meet your future business needs. Choose a platform that can handle increased call traffic and user numbers.
- Cost: Evaluate the total cost of ownership, containing hardware, software, installation, maintenance, and continuous support.
In conclusion, selecting the right IP PBX is a essential choice that can significantly impact your business processes. By meticulously considering these factors, you can choose an IP PBX that meets your needs and enables your development.
